Seborrheic dermatitis is a chronic inflammatory skin condition that primarily affects the scalp, leading to symptoms such as redness, flakiness, and persistent dandruff. Effective management often involves the use of specialized shampoos formulated to address these specific issues. When selecting a shampoo for seborrheic dermatitis, it's crucial to consider the active ingredients and their specific benefits. Ingredients like ketoconazole, selenium sulfide, and pyrithione zinc have antifungal properties that address the underlying causes of the condition. Regular use, as directed, can lead to significant improvements in scalp health.
Always perform a patch test when trying a new product to ensure compatibility with your skin. If symptoms persist or worsen, it's advisable to consult a dermatologist for personalized treatment options.
